1. 3D Printing Business In India

Do you want to start a small business with a lot of growth potential? One of the coolest and latest technologies that have gained tremendous popularity in recent times is 3D printing. The new 3D printers can print over hundreds of different materials including metal, nylon, and plastic. The upcoming industrial 3D printing wave has covered sectors as varied as arts, manufacturing, medicine, and technology.

In 3D or 3-dimensional printing, the printing device is connected to a computer, and an object is made out of many thin layers. Many manufacturing industries are using 3D printing in different ways. It can be creating scale models of buildings or customised tools for the shop floor.

3. Bioprinting

Bioprinting is the process of using 3D printing technology to print animal and human cells and produce three-dimensional functional tissues. One key application of bioprinting is to speed up the drug development process for pharmaceutical companies. Another goal is to print fully functional organs like the heart, kidney, or liver for transplant. Starting a 3D printing business would be an interesting and profitable venture for any entrepreneur.

3. Requirements For 3D Printing Business Ideas

1. A good 3D printer. The type you choose will depend on the niche you select. It should print efficiently. If you are going to print in large numbers, you will need multiple machines.

2. Thermo-Plastic filament reels. For FDM 3D printing you need to have filaments in every material and colour range that you want to offer.

3. Software to create the digital models from which the physical objects will be made. These include 3D modeling software and a 3D slicer like Cura.

4. Tips To Start Your 3D Printing Business In India

1. Write a business plan

This means doing market research, selecting a certain 3D printing niche, understanding how much funding you need to get started, planning for how you will grow, where you will find customers, etc. Though you may feel that you have all the ideas in your mind, it is better to write them down.

Jot down your predictions regarding sales and how much revenue it is going to generate. Figure out the expenses-how much you are going to spend on rent, buying equipment, and hiring people. If you are planning to borrow money from a bank or a financial institution, a business plan is important.

Will you be the sole proprietor or go for partnership? There are financial and legal implications for each. Register your business. This includes registering your business name and getting a GST number.

6. Cost

The cost of setting up depends on the type of business and your niche. The type of 3D printer you choose, software, utilities, rent, and marketing-all of these have an impact on cost. You can go to the website of any 3D printer company like Konica Minolta, and find out the best price.

Do you have the cash in hand to pay for the start-up investments?  One of the ways you can keep costs low is by securing the right funding. You can put the printers in the basement of your home, or the garage. That way, you will save on rent.

Factor in costs for any replaceable parts like nozzles and resin vats.

7. Source your raw materials properly

The cheaper you source your raw materials, the more money you will make. Plastic is the most commonly used raw material for 3D printing. One eco-friendly source of plastic is Polyastic acid, which is processed from natural products like corn starch and sugarcane.

8. Business Model

There are 2 approaches to 3D printing: Established Business or Subcontracting service. As an Established Business, you have your brand. You accept orders from a customer and ship him the finished product. You can also provide prototyping services for clients.

In a Subcontracting service, you will serve businesses or individuals who cannot afford a 3D printer. Here, a prospect may contact you with a file and ask you to print it. You can do a school project for a student or a design sample for an artist.

9. Track your numbers

Starting a 3D printing business is capital intensive. So, you have to keep a track of all expenses like raw materials, power, packaging, etc. Find out the cost for each product, and try to keep it affordable.

10. Maintenance

Proper maintenance is necessary to keep your 3D printer up and running. You have to clean the parts of the printing machine regularly. Parts like the filament or the hot end might need to be replaced, so prepare a checklist.

5. FAQs On 3D Printing Business Plan

Q. How do I calculate the cost of my 3D printing services?

Ans. The easiest way to calculate the cost will be to charge an hourly rate plus the raw material cost. Then add for your own time.

Q. Which 3D printers are commonly used to make prototypes?

Ans. SLS 3D printers are most often used to make prototypes. Others that can be used are FDM, MJF, etc.

Q. For accessories and jewellery which method of 3D printing can I use?

Ans. You can use resins in castable molds.

Q. Is electricity a major cost in 3D printing?

Ans. No, 3D printers are very power-efficient and don’t use much electricity.
